In my limited experience (only since December 18 of last year) I have not been impressed with ANY gray resin--I have used Elegoo, Longer, Anycubic, Nova3D, Sing Shine and a couple others. 

The best I have found is Phrozen's Beige Flex; it is kind of pricey and can be hard to find, but it prints very well and is quite flexible without the staggering brittleness of the cheap "ABS-like" resins.

Stay away from any of the bargain priced "rapid" resins--they are universally brittle to the point of being worthless however the gray seems across-the-board especially prone to cracking. In fact my initial enthusiasm for resin based SLA printing has been considerably dampened by the physical characteristics of finished products requiring any level of flexibility and resilience.
